Why go

Songdo is one of Korea’s oldest public beaches, now best known for the Songdo Air Cruise cable car gliding out over the bay and a curving cloud-trail skywalk along the shore.

It is a relaxed, family-friendly alternative to busier Haeundae.

Opened in 1913, Songdo was Korea's first designated public beach. Today the Songdo Air Cruise cable car glides over the bay toward Amnam Park, and a curving cloud-trail skywalk — the Songdo Yonggung Suspension Bridge — reaches out to a small offshore islet.
